Mitchell lost against Thomas Jefferson Classical Academy last Wednesday and unfortunately they wound up with the same result on Tuesday. The Mountaineers lost 57-33 to the Gryphons.
Thomas Jefferson Classical Academy's win was a true team effort, with many players turning in solid performances. Perhaps the best among them was Samara Jones, who almost dropped a double-double with 18 points and nine boards. Jones is on a roll when it comes to points, as she's now scored 18 or more in each of the last eight games she's played dating back to last season. Another player making a difference was Abigail Hargro, who almost dropped a double-double with 11 points and nine rebounds.
Mitchell's loss dropped their record down to 0-2. As for Thomas Jefferson Classical Academy, their victory was their tenth straight on the road dating back to last season, which pushed their record up to 6-0.
Mitchell didn't take long to hit the court again: they've already played their next game, a 59-48 defeat against Hendersonville on the 12th. As for Thomas Jefferson Classical Academy, they have also already played their next matchup, a 66-17 win against Carolina International on the 12th.
